Beidou has been designing and manufacturing fertilizer blending and coating equipment since 2004. We are based in Qinhuangdao, China, and our focus is simple: build reliable machines that help fertilizer producers lower cost, reduce downtime, and meet local environmental standards.

How to Store Fertilizers Properly

1. Keep It Dry Store fertilizers in a cool, dry, well-ventilated area. Moisture is the main cause of caking and nutrient degradation. 3. Keep Bags Sealed and Off the Floor Seal opened bags tightly after use. Place them on pallets or shelves instead of directly on the floor to prevent moisture absorption. 5. Keep Away from Seeds, Feed, and Food Store fertilizers separately to avoid cross-contamination. Never store them near seeds, animal feed, or human food. 7. Use FIFO (First In, First Out) Use older stock first to avoid long-term storage and nutrient loss. Keep records of production dates and batch numbers.

What Are the Raw Materials Required for BB Fertilizer Production?

BB fertilizer (bulk blending fertilizer) comes in several types, so the raw materials vary. The main ones include: 1. Elemental Fertilizers Nitrogen: urea, ammonium nitrate, ammonium sulfate. Urea is most common — high nitrogen, moderate price, water-soluble. Phosphorus: MAP, DAP, superphosphate. MAP and DAP are widely used for high phosphorus content and good solubility. Potassium: potassium chloride, potassium sulfate. KCl is the main source (high content, low price); K₂SO₄ suits chlorine-sensitive crops. 2. Compound Fertilizers Potassium dihydrogen phosphate, potassium nitrate, etc. They provide multiple nutrients and simplify formula design. 3. Trace Element Particles Borax, zinc sulfate, manganese sulfate, copper sulfate — supplement crop micronutrients. 4. Functional Additives Anti-caking agent: prevents clumping during storage and transport. Slow-release coating: e.g. biodegradable coatings, controls nutrient release. Enhancers: e.g. humic acid, improves fertilizer utilization and crop stress resistance. 5. Other Auxiliary Materials Filler: crushed limestone, adjusts particle size and specific gravity. Coloring agent: distinguishes different formulas or brands. Key Requirements Similar particle size (usually 2–4 mm) High particle strength Dry, no clumping Why BB Fertilizer Raw Materials Matter Flexible formula for different crops, soil, and climate Comprehensive nutrients Simple process: mechanical mixing, no chemical reactions, high efficiency, low cost
